Vanity Metric

[van-i-tee me-trik]

A vanity metric is a measurable quantity that can be assessed but cannot drive impressive results. These analytics appear amazing but do not provide any meaningful business analytics.

Vanity metrics are simple to measure, and it is pretty easy to fall into their trap. They lack substance and are often misleading. The number of likes, followers, and comments falls in the category of vanity metrics, as they provide very little insight of the relationship between the business and its goals.

Example

Raw page views, downloads, and the number of total running customers are a few examples of vanity metrics.
